Description

Using zebrafish primordial germ cells (PGCs) as a model, we will study the mechanisms by which migrating cells sense and respond to physical and cellular cues that position them at the correct places during organ formation. To this end, we are establishing a framework for deriving morphological features and for following the dynamic localization of organelles and molecules within the cells. We will study changes in these parameters in response to interactions with different structures that PGCs encounter in their environment.
